Caution, God’s at Work!

god-at-work-sign1   By Pastor Jeff

It is indeed summer time in Wisconsin, as you drive along most any road, we see orange barrels lining the street, and you can sometimes see Caution, Men at Work signs. But what about God? does He work? Philippians 1:6, “Being confident of this very thing, that he which hath begun a good work in you will perform it until the day of Jesus Christ:” 

We as Americans put in long hours and long weeks, more than most industrialized nations, we take the least amount of vacations, and leaves as other nations as well. No wonder we are tired and a little bit grumpy. But what about God? does He ever get tired of dealing with all the request and petitions by us? does He ever get tired of getting blamed for all our problems? After all, did He not make the seventh day for rest? Isaiah 40:28-31, “Hast thou not known? hast thou not heard, that the everlasting God, the LORD, the Creator of the ends of the earth, fainteth not, neither is weary? there is no searching of his understanding. He giveth power to the faint; and to them that have no might he increaseth strength. Even the youths shall faint and be weary, and the young men shall utterly fall: But they that wait upon the LORD shall renew their strength; they shall mount up with wings as eagles; they shall run, and not be weary; and they shall walk, and not faint.”

Thank God that He never tires or grows weary of strengthening us, Philippians 4:13, “I can do all things through Christ which strengtheneth me.” He continues to use us for the furthering of His kingdom, that he which hath begun a good work in you will perform it until the day of Jesus Christ:”  

Philippians 2:13, “For it is God which worketh in you both to will and to do of his good pleasure.” We are all still under construction and the great creator Jesus Christ is the master builder working in and through us for His good pleasure! As we continue to grow in spirit and truth we will become powerful tools for the kingdom of God, please allow the God of all the heavens and earth continue to work in your life.
